R1
Single-Family Residential District
The R1 single-family district is intended to implement the land use goals of the residential growth areas within urbanizing areas in the unincorporated portions of Berkeley County.; This district is intended to: Permit development of moderate density residential communities.; Encourage urban communities to develop in a manner that minimizes sprawl patterns.; Encourage efficient development patterns and use of in-fill development.; Protect development in residential growth areas from infiltration of incompatible land uses.: Provide for the development of recreational, religious, and educational facilities as basic elements of a balanced residential area.; Permit the location of needed community facilities in support of residential development.
